Sucker Punch

Sucker Punch (PG-13) 2011


Directed by Zack Snyder


Starring:  Emily Browning, Abbie Cornish, Jena Malone, Vanessa Hudgens, Jamie Chung, Carla Gugino, Oscar Isaac, Jon Hamm and Scott Glenn


Here We Go:  Babydoll (Browning) is sent to a shady asylum where she teams up with other patients and plans an escape.  Sure, at the root of this movie there is definitely a disturbing foundation where girls are taken advantage of and politics and money mean more than the moral high-ground.  But the way that this movie shifts from reality to fantasy, and takes the girls out of their vulnerable roles into being deadly warriors, just makes it all eye candy.  Reality is a dark 1950s world that looks touched by Tim Burton.  Fantasy is world of action packed, robot slaying and full-on combat with some guidance from a sensei-like Scott Glenn.   Mix together an awesome soundtrack, sexy women battling it out with guns and swords, and a larger than life fantasy world, and you end up with a pretty hot movie. 


Bottom Line:  If you like an action packed movie that doesn't follow the typical prototype, this is the movie for you.
